Wednesday, March 10, 2010. The Problems With Heart Rate. The biggest problem centers around the variability of heart rate. From day to day and hour to hour physiological and environmental factors can produce drastic changes in heart rate. Anyone who's felt their heart beat race after quickly downing a cup of coffee can attest to this. A few months ago, an article in the New York Times examined the heart rate differences. Sunday, April 11, 2010. San Marcos Cycling Weekend - The Short Route. A few sections were a bit challenging, with some short rolling hills that faced directly into the wind. However, the ride was mostly very easy and relaxing. There are few things better than riding down an empty road surrounded by tall trees and nothing but the sound of tires on pavement. Early spring in Texas is a pretty special time. This ride was proof of just how great it can be. April 11, 2010 at 5:48 PM. Follow me on Twitter.
